NIGHT SAFARI IN SARISKA
On July 1, 2016 Night Safari was introduced by forest authority of Sariska tiger reserve in Sariska buffer Zone. The tourist attraction there is the Leopard, as Alwar buffer zone of Sariska tiger reserve is the home for world’s second largest cat (leopard) and Leopard is an nocturnal animal (animals who move in night) so its easy to sight leopard in Sariska buffer Zone, sometimes on the Fort wall or sometimes on safari tracks.
Tourists can do safari in jeep or Gypsy which has the capacity of 6 tourist at a time. 20 petrol vehicles have been registered by the authorities, around 30 nature guides are being trained for the purpose already. The buffer zone tour of Sariska Tiger Reserve will take tourists to places like Siliserh, Bala Quila and Dadikar forest area among others.According to the authorities, tourists are already interested in exploring the buffer areas and tourists can explore wildlife.
Reasons Behind the introduction of Night Safari
The forest area of Alwar was under taken by Sariska Tiger Reserve in 2013 and started nurturing the forest and protect it from deforestation and poaching. It’s not that easy to protect the forest from such problems, as it requires good amount of human resources such as forest guards and it was close to impossible, So the forest department of Sariska National Park came with an idea to introduce Jungle safari for tourists in Day and Night which will boost the tourism help the forest department to do patrolling in the forest in day and night without any extra efforts.
About Sariska Tiger Reserve
Sariska National Park is located in Alwar District of Rajasthan State of India. It is one of the major travel destination of India and it is famous for its Heritage, wildlife & eco-tourism. Sariska plays an important role in the enhancement of tourism in Rajasthan as it is just 110 kms away from the Capital city of Rajasthan, Jaipur and 200 kms away from the capital city of India, Delhi. At the distance of 5km from Alwar city ,in the backdrop of Aravali Hills, Sariska is an amazingly quiet and peaceful travel destination with strong historical background. It is predominantly famous as it is the closest tiger reserve from state capital and country capital. A large gathering of tourists come here from far around to visit Alwar to see Sariska National Park as it offers an exciting wildlife experience.
